Europe: Stocks firm at open
Published Tue, Apr 21, 2015 · 07:39 AM
[LONDON] Europe's stock markets climbed in opening trade on Tuesday, with London's benchmark FTSE 100 index up 0.08 per cent at 7,058.40 points.
The CAC 40 in Paris gained 0.34 per cent to 5,205.10 points and Frankfurt's DAX 30 won 0.87 per cent to 11,994.82 compared with Monday's close.
European indices had rebounded on Monday after China announced a raft of stimulus measures to bolster growth, eclipsing fears over Greece.
